超大表情包代码怎么写?如何实现自定义表情包?
作者:佚名|分类:游戏攻略|浏览:457|发布时间:2026-01-19 00:21:07
超大表情包代码怎么写?如何实现自定义表情包?
随着互联网的快速发展,表情包已经成为人们日常交流中不可或缺的一部分。超大表情包因其独特的视觉效果和趣味性,越来越受到大家的喜爱。那么,如何编写超大表情包的代码,实现自定义表情包呢?本文将详细讲解超大表情包的编写方法和自定义表情包的实现过程。
一、超大表情包的编写方法
1. 选择合适的编辑工具
编写超大表情包需要使用图像编辑软件,如Photoshop、GIMP等。这些软件提供了丰富的图像编辑功能,可以满足超大表情包的制作需求。
2. 设计表情包素材
在设计超大表情包之前,需要先确定表情包的主题和风格。根据主题收集相关素材,如图片、文字等。素材的选择应具有趣味性和创意性,以便吸引更多用户。
3. 编写代码
编写超大表情包的代码主要分为以下几个步骤:
(1)创建HTML文件
在文本编辑器中创建一个HTML文件,用于展示表情包。例如,创建一个名为“expression.html”的文件。
(2)引入CSS样式
在HTML文件中引入CSS样式,用于设置表情包的布局和样式。以下是一个简单的CSS样式示例:
```css
body {
margin: 0;
padding: 0;
background-color: f5f5f5;
}
.container {
width: 500px;
margin: 0 auto;
background-color: fff;
padding: 20px;
border-radius: 10px;
box-shadow: 0 0 10px rgba(0, 0, 0, 0.1);
}
.image {
width: 100%;
height: auto;
}
```
(3)编写JavaScript代码
在HTML文件中编写JavaScript代码,用于动态加载表情包图片。以下是一个简单的JavaScript代码示例:
```javascript
function loadExpression() {
var expressionImage = new Image();
expressionImage.src = "expression.png"; // 替换为你的表情包图片路径
expressionImage.onload = function() {
document.getElementById("expression").appendChild(expressionImage);
};
}
window.onload = loadExpression;
```
(4)添加表情包到HTML文件
在HTML文件中添加一个用于展示表情包的容器,并设置ID为“expression”。例如:
```html
```
4. 保存并预览
保存HTML文件,并在浏览器中打开预览效果。如果一切正常,超大表情包的编写就完成了。
二、如何实现自定义表情包
1. 选择合适的素材
在制作自定义表情包时,选择合适的素材至关重要。可以从网络、图片库或自己拍摄的照片中挑选素材。
2. 创意设计
根据素材的特点,发挥创意进行设计。可以尝试不同的排版、字体和颜色搭配,使表情包更具个性。
3. 使用图像编辑软件
使用图像编辑软件对素材进行编辑,如裁剪、调整大小、添加文字等。以下是一些常用的图像编辑软件:
Photoshop:功能强大,适合专业设计师使用。
GIMP:免费开源,功能丰富,适合初学者和爱好者。
Canva:在线设计平台,操作简单,适合快速制作表情包。
4. 保存并分享
完成自定义表情包的制作后,将其保存为图片格式,如PNG、JPEG等。然后,可以通过社交媒体、聊天软件等渠道分享给朋友。
三、相关问答
1. 如何调整超大表情包的大小?
在编写代码时,可以通过修改CSS样式中的`width`和`height`属性来调整表情包的大小。例如,将`.image`类的`width`属性设置为`300px`,则表情包的宽度为300像素。
2. 如何添加动画效果到表情包?
可以使用CSS动画或JavaScript动画来实现表情包的动画效果。例如,使用CSS动画为表情包添加旋转效果:
```css
@keyframes rotate {
from {
transform: rotate(0deg);
}
to {
transform: rotate(360deg);
}
}
.image {
animation: rotate 2s linear infinite;
}
```
3. 如何将表情包保存为动图?
可以使用图像编辑软件将表情包保存为动图格式,如GIF。在Photoshop中,选择“文件”>“导出”>“动图”,然后设置相关参数并保存即可。
通过以上内容,相信大家对超大表情包的编写方法和自定义表情包的实现过程有了更深入的了解。希望本文能对大家有所帮助。